Given below are two statements: One is labelled as Assertion A\mathbf{A}A and the other is labelled as Reason R\mathbf{R}R.

Assertion A: Houses made of concrete roofs overlaid with foam keep the room hotter during summer.

Reason R: The layer of foam insulation prohibits heat transfer, as it contains air pockets.

In the light of the above statements, choose the correct answer from the options given below.

  1. A
    A is true but R is false.
  2. B
    A is false but R is true.
  3. C
    Both A and R are true and R is the correct explanation of A.
  4. D
    Both A and R true but R is NOT the correct explanation of A.

Correct answer: B

Let's analyze the given statements to determine the correct answer.

Assertion $\mathbf{A}$: Houses made of concrete roofs overlaid with foam keep the room hotter during summer.

Reason $\mathbf{R}$: The layer of foam insulation prohibits heat transfer, as it contains air pockets.

Explanation:

Foam insulation generally acts as an effective thermal barrier because it contains numerous air pockets that impede heat transfer. The primary function of foam insulation is to reduce the amount of heat that penetrates into or escapes from a building, thereby maintaining a more constant internal temperature. If a house has a concrete roof overlaid with foam, the foam will work to keep the interior cooler in summer by prohibiting the transfer of heat from the outside into the room. Hence, the foam insulation should actually help in keeping rooms cooler during summer, not hotter.

Therefore, the Assertion $\mathbf{A}$ is false because foam insulation typically helps in keeping rooms cooler during summer. Meanwhile, the Reason $\mathbf{R}$ is true because air pockets within the foam insulation impede heat transfer.

Based on this analysis, the correct option is:

Option B: A is false but R is true.
